source from: pexels
网页制作的重要性与基本步骤
在数字化时代,网页已经成为了信息传播和交流的重要平台。一个精心制作的网页不仅能够提升企业形象,还能有效吸引潜在客户。那么,如何制作一个既美观又实用的网页呢?本文将详细介绍网页制作的基本步骤,帮助您从零开始,打造属于自己的专业网页。
首先,明确网页制作的重要性。随着互联网的普及,越来越多的企业和个人开始重视网页建设。一个优秀的网页可以展示企业实力、产品信息,甚至实现线上销售。同时,它也是企业与客户沟通的重要桥梁,有助于提升品牌知名度和美誉度。
接下来,让我们来了解一下制作网页的基本步骤。首先,需要确定网页目标和内容。明确网页的目的和受众,有助于后续的设计和开发。其次,规划网页内容结构,确保信息清晰、易读。然后,选择合适的HTML结构,使用基础HTML标签和语义化标签,使网页结构合理。紧接着,使用CSS进行样式设计,包括布局和样式技巧。为了适应不同设备,还需要确保网页的响应式布局。此外,利用JavaScript增加交互功能,提升用户体验。同时,优化SEO元素,如标题、描述和关键词,提高搜索引擎排名。最后,进行测试和调试,确保网页加载速度和兼容性。
通过以上步骤,您将能够制作出一个既美观又实用的网页。在这个过程中,不断优化和调整,才能打造出符合用户需求的优秀网页。现在,就让我们一起踏上网页制作的旅程吧!
一、确定网页目标和内容
在进行网页制作之前,明确网页的目标和内容是至关重要的。这不仅有助于确保项目的顺利进行,还能够提升用户的体验。
1、明确网页目的和受众
目的: 网页的目的是多种多样的,例如展示公司产品、提供在线服务、教育普及或个人博客等。明确目的有助于确定网页的整体风格和功能。
- 目标用户定位: 了解目标受众的基本特征,如年龄、性别、兴趣爱好等,有助于设计出更符合用户需求的网页。
- 用户体验: 以用户为中心,设计简单直观的操作界面,提升用户的浏览体验。
2、规划网页内容结构
内容规划: 根据网页目的,规划网页内容结构,包括:
- 首页: 作为网页的门户,应突出重点内容,引导用户进一步浏览。
- 页面: 按照功能或主题划分页面,确保内容清晰易读。
- 导航栏: 设计清晰、简洁的导航栏,方便用户快速找到所需信息。
以下是一个简单的表格,展示了网页内容结构的示例:
页面类型 | 内容描述 | 目标用户 |
---|---|---|
首页 | 突出公司产品、展示品牌形象 | 所有用户 |
产品介绍页 | 详细介绍公司产品,包括功能、特点、应用场景等 | 潜在客户 |
服务页面 | 展示公司服务,包括服务内容、收费标准等 | 需要服务的客户 |
联系我们页 | 提供联系方式,方便用户咨询或寻求合作 | 潜在客户 |
博客 | 分享行业动态、经验心得、技巧分享等 | 所有用户 |
关于我们页 | 介绍公司背景、发展历程、企业文化等 | 所有用户 |
通过明确网页目标和内容,我们可以为后续的制作工作奠定坚实的基础,确保网页的成功上线。
二、选择合适的HTML结构
1、基础HTML标签介绍
HTML(超文本标记语言)是构建网页的基础,它使用一系列标签来定义网页的结构和内容。了解并熟练掌握这些基础标签对于网页制作至关重要。以下是一些常见的HTML标签:
2、语义化标签的使用
语义化标签是HTML5引入的新特性,它们能够更好地描述页面内容,有助于搜索引擎和辅助技术更好地理解网页。以下是一些常用的语义化标签:
标签 | 用途 |
---|---|
|
定义网页的页眉部分,通常包含网站logo、导航栏等。 |
|
定义网页的导航部分,用于组织页面中的导航链接。 |
|
定义文档中的一个章节,表示页面内容的主体部分。 |
|
定义页面中的独立内容单元,如博客文章、新闻故事等。 |
|
定义与页面内容相关的辅助信息,如侧边栏、广告等。 |
|
定义网页的页脚部分,通常包含版权信息、联系信息等。 |
使用语义化标签有助于提高网页的可读性和可访问性,同时也有利于搜索引擎优化。在制作网页时,应尽量使用语义化标签来代替传统的布局标签,如
。
三、使用CSS进行样式设计
1. CSS基础语法
CSS(层叠样式表)是网页设计中用于控制网页元素样式的重要工具。掌握CSS基础语法对于网页制作至关重要。以下是一些CSS基础语法的要点:
- 选择器:用于指定要应用样式的HTML元素。例如,
h1
选择器用于选中所有
元素。
- 属性:定义元素的样式,如
color
(颜色)、font-size
(字体大小)等。 - 值:指定属性的值,如
red
(红色)、16px
(16像素)等。 - 声明:由属性和值组成,用冒号
:
隔开,如color: red;
。
2. 布局和样式技巧
网页布局和样式设计是网页制作的关键环节。以下是一些布局和样式技巧:
- 盒模型:了解盒模型有助于控制元素的大小和间距。
- 浮动布局:通过浮动元素实现水平布局。
- 定位:使用绝对定位、相对定位和固定定位控制元素位置。
- 响应式设计:使用媒体查询实现不同设备上的适配。
以下是一个简单的CSS样式示例,用于设置一个标题的样式:
h1 { color: #333; font-size: 24px; text-align: center;}
在实际应用中,您可以根据需要调整属性和值,以实现不同的样式效果。
总结
使用CSS进行样式设计是网页制作的重要环节。掌握CSS基础语法和布局技巧,可以帮助您创建美观、易用的网页。在后续的内容中,我们将继续探讨其他网页制作技巧,如响应式布局、JavaScript交互等。
四、确保响应式布局
在现代网页设计中,响应式布局已成为一种标配。它能够确保网页在不同设备上均有良好的展示效果,提升用户体验。以下将详细介绍如何实现响应式布局。
1、媒体查询的应用
媒体查询是响应式布局的核心技术,它允许开发者根据不同的屏幕尺寸和设备特性来应用不同的样式规则。以下是一个简单的媒体查询示例:
@media screen and (max-width: 600px) { body { background-color: #f0f0f0; }}
上述代码表示,当屏幕宽度小于或等于600像素时,背景颜色将变为灰色。
2、自适应设计要点
为了实现良好的响应式布局,以下要点需要特别注意:
- 灵活的网格系统:使用百分比或视口单位(vw、vh)来定义布局元素的大小,确保其在不同设备上自适应。
- 弹性图片:设置图片的最大宽度为100%,并允许图片宽度随容器宽度变化。
- 避免固定布局:尽量避免使用固定布局,以适应不同屏幕尺寸。
- 优化字体大小:根据屏幕尺寸调整字体大小,确保在不同设备上均可良好阅读。
通过以上方法,您可以确保网页在不同设备上均有良好的展示效果,提升用户体验。
注意事项
- 媒体查询可以针对不同屏幕尺寸设置多个样式规则,以满足不同设备的需求。
- 自适应设计要点需要根据具体项目进行调整,以适应不同的场景。
- 响应式布局能够提升用户体验,但也会增加开发难度,需要开发者具备一定的技术能力。
五、利用JavaScript增加交互功能
随着互联网技术的不断发展,用户对网页的交互体验要求越来越高。JavaScript作为一种脚本语言,在网页开发中扮演着至关重要的角色。本节将详细介绍JavaScript的基础语法和常见交互效果实现,帮助读者提升网页的互动性。
1、基础JavaScript语法
JavaScript的基础语法相对简单,主要由变量、数据类型、运算符、控制语句和函数等构成。以下是一些常用的JavaScript语法示例:
数据类型 | 示例 |
---|---|
变量 | var a = 10; |
字符串 | var b = "Hello, world!"; |
数组 | var c = [1, 2, 3, 4, 5]; |
对象 | var d = {name: "张三", age: 20}; |
运算符 | a + b; // 10 + "Hello, world!" |
控制语句 | if (a > 5) { alert("a大于5"); } |
函数 | function add(a, b) { return a + b; } |
2、常见交互效果实现
JavaScript可以轻松实现各种交互效果,以下列举了一些常见的交互效果及实现方法:
交互效果 | 实现方法 |
---|---|
点击事件 | onclick |
鼠标悬停 | onmouseover |
滚动事件 | onscroll |
表单提交 | onsubmit |
日期选择 | Date对象 |
以下是一个简单的JavaScript代码示例,用于实现点击按钮后弹出“Hello, world!”的交互效果:
// 定义按钮元素var btn = document.getElementById("myBtn");// 添加点击事件监听器btn.addEventListener("click", function() { alert("Hello, world!");});
通过以上内容,读者可以了解到JavaScript的基础语法和常见交互效果实现。在实际开发过程中,可以根据具体需求选择合适的交互效果,提升网页的互动性和用户体验。
六、优化SEO元素
1. 标题和描述的优化
网页的标题(Title)和描述(Description)是搜索引擎优化(SEO)中的关键元素。一个优秀的标题和描述不仅能够提高搜索引擎的排名,还能吸引潜在访客点击进入你的网站。
-
标题优化:确保标题简洁明了,包含关键词,同时不超过60个字符。例如,如果你的网站是关于“网页设计教程”,那么标题可以是“网页设计教程 | 从入门到精通”。
-
描述优化:描述应简短有趣,概括网页内容,包含关键词,长度控制在150-160个字符。例如,“学习网页设计,从基础到高级,这里有一套完整的教程,助你成为网页设计高手。”
2. 关键词的选择和使用
关键词是用户在搜索引擎中搜索时最可能使用的词汇。合理选择和使用关键词,可以提高网页在搜索引擎中的排名。
-
关键词研究:使用关键词研究工具,了解用户搜索习惯,选择与网站内容相关且搜索量较大的关键词。
-
关键词布局:在网页标题、描述、正文、图片alt标签等位置合理布局关键词,避免过度堆砌。
以下是一个表格,展示了如何优化标题、描述和关键词:
元素 | 优化方法 |
---|---|
标题 | 包含关键词,简洁明了,不超过60个字符 |
描述 | 简短有趣,概括网页内容,包含关键词,长度控制在150-160个字符 |
正文 | 合理布局关键词,避免过度堆砌 |
图片alt标签 | 包含关键词,描述图片内容 |
通过优化SEO元素,可以提高网页在搜索引擎中的排名,吸引更多潜在访客,从而提升网站流量和用户体验。
七、确保加载速度和兼容性
1. 优化图片和资源
图片和资源在网页加载中占据着很大的比重,因此优化这部分内容对于提升网页加载速度至关重要。以下是一些优化图片和资源的技巧:
- 使用适当的图片格式:根据图片类型选择合适的格式,如JPEG适合照片,PNG适合图标和图形。
- 压缩图片:使用在线工具或软件对图片进行压缩,减少文件大小,同时保持图片质量。
- 懒加载:将非首屏图片采用懒加载技术,只有当用户滚动到该图片时,图片才开始加载,从而提高页面加载速度。
2. 跨浏览器兼容性测试
为了确保网页在不同浏览器上都能正常显示,需要进行跨浏览器兼容性测试。以下是一些常见的测试方法和工具:
- 手动测试:使用不同的浏览器打开网页,观察页面布局和功能是否正常。
- 自动化测试工具:使用Selenium等自动化测试工具,模拟真实用户操作,检测网页在不同浏览器上的兼容性。
- 浏览器的开发者工具:大多数浏览器都内置了开发者工具,可以方便地检查网页的样式和脚本,从而发现兼容性问题。
表格展示
测试方法 | 优点 | 缺点 |
---|---|---|
手动测试 | 真实模拟用户操作,发现问题更直观 | 测试效率低,耗时费力 |
自动化测试工具 | 测试效率高,可重复执行 | 需要编写测试脚本,成本较高 |
浏览器开发者工具 | 功能强大,操作简单 | 只能检测到部分兼容性问题 |
通过以上方法,我们可以确保网页的加载速度和兼容性,为用户提供更好的浏览体验。
八、测试和调试
1、常见测试工具介绍
在网页制作过程中,测试和调试是保证最终产品质量的重要环节。以下是一些常见的测试工具,可以帮助开发者发现并解决网页中的问题:
工具名称 | 主要功能 | 适用场景 |
---|---|---|
Google Chrome DevTools | 提供强大的网页调试功能,包括元素检查、网络监控、性能分析等。 | 适用于网页开发者进行日常调试工作。 |
Firefox Developer Tools | 提供类似 Chrome DevTools 的功能,同时拥有一些独特的调试特性,如性能分析、网络性能优化等。 | 适用于网页开发者进行日常调试工作。 |
CrossBrowserTesting | 支持多种浏览器和操作系统,可以在线测试网页在不同设备和浏览器上的兼容性。 | 适用于需要测试网页兼容性的开发者。 |
GTmetrix | 分析网页性能,提供优化建议。 | 适用于关注网页性能优化的开发者。 |
SEOmojo | 提供网站SEO分析,包括关键词排名、流量分析等。 | 适用于关注网站SEO的网站管理员。 |
2、调试技巧和方法
在进行网页调试时,以下是一些实用的技巧和方法:
- 使用开发者工具的调试功能:熟悉 Chrome DevTools 或 Firefox Developer Tools 的调试功能,可以帮助你快速定位问题。
- 查看网页源代码:在开发者工具中查看网页源代码,有助于理解网页的结构和样式。
- 断点调试:在代码中设置断点,可以帮助你跟踪程序的执行过程,发现潜在的问题。
- 使用console.log输出调试信息:在代码中添加console.log语句,可以输出关键信息,帮助你分析问题。
- 分析网络请求:在开发者工具的网络监控中查看网页请求,可以帮助你了解页面加载过程中的问题。
通过以上测试和调试技巧,可以有效地发现并解决网页中的问题,确保网页质量和用户体验。
结语:打造优秀网页的关键
在网页制作的整个过程中,我们不仅需要掌握基础的技术,更要以用户体验为核心,确保网页的易用性和美观性。通过精心策划和设计,选择合适的HTML结构,使用CSS进行样式设计,实现响应式布局,增加交互功能,优化SEO元素,以及确保加载速度和兼容性,我们能够打造出既美观又实用的优秀网页。
在这个过程中,不断地实践和优化是非常重要的。随着技术的不断进步和用户需求的变化,我们需要保持学习,不断调整和完善我们的网页制作技巧。同时,我们也应该关注用户的反馈,根据他们的需求和喜好进行调整,以提供更加优质的服务。
通过本文的详细讲解,相信读者已经对网页制作有了更深入的了解。现在,就让我们一起动手实践,制作出属于我们自己的优秀网页吧!在这个过程中,你会体会到创造的乐趣,同时也为用户提供更好的服务。记住,只有不断地优化和创新,我们才能在激烈的网络竞争中脱颖而出。
常见问题
1、网页制作需要哪些基础技能?
网页制作涉及多个技术领域,以下是一些基础技能:
- HTML:构建网页的基本框架,包括标签的使用和语义化。
- CSS:设计网页的布局和样式,实现页面美观。
- JavaScript:增加网页的交互功能,提升用户体验。
- SEO知识:了解搜索引擎优化,提高网页在搜索引擎中的排名。
2、如何提高网页的加载速度?
提高网页加载速度的方法有:
- 优化图片和资源:使用压缩工具减小图片和资源文件大小。
- 合并文件:将多个CSS和JavaScript文件合并为一个,减少HTTP请求。
- 懒加载:将非关键资源延迟加载。
- 使用CDN:利用内容分发网络,提高资源加载速度。
3、响应式布局的常见问题有哪些?
响应式布局常见问题包括:
- 兼容性问题:不同浏览器和设备对CSS和JavaScript的支持程度不同。
- 性能问题:响应式布局可能会影响页面性能。
- 布局问题:在不同设备上,页面的布局可能会出现偏差。
4、如何进行有效的SEO优化?
进行有效的SEO优化,可以从以下几个方面入手:
- 标题和描述的优化:使用相关关键词,提高搜索引擎排名。
- 关键词的选择和使用:选择与网页内容相关的高频关键词。
- 优化图片和资源:为图片添加alt标签,提高搜索引擎对图片的收录。
- 内部链接优化:合理设置内部链接,提高网站权重。
5、测试网页时需要注意哪些细节?
测试网页时,需要注意以下细节:
- 浏览器兼容性:在多种浏览器和设备上测试网页。
- 页面加载速度:检查网页加载速度是否符合要求。
- 交互功能:测试网页的交互功能是否正常。
- 用户界面:检查网页布局和样式是否符合设计要求。
原创文章,作者:路飞练拳的地方,如若转载,请注明出处:https://www.shuziqianzhan.com/article/43876.html